Reporting to the Development Manager, the Staff AI Software Engineer is primarily responsible for designing and enhancing base Cority software, as well as working with Product Development to develop software to meet client needs. We are looking for an experienced AI Engineer who specializes in building agents and agentic systems from task-orchestration agents to workflow automation agents, retrieval-augmented agents, research/coding agents, multimodal agents, and domain-specific autonomous agents. This is a full-stack AI engineering role, ideal for someone who loves shipping: rapid MVPs → stable production, high ownership, and fast problem-solving. Candidates must have built and deployed at least two AI agents in production in the past 12 months
Responsibilities:
Design, build, and ship agentic workflows across multiple domains (research agents, coding assistants, conversational agents (voice, texts, etc), reasoning agents, scheduling agents, analytics agents, workflow automation bots, etc.).
Own the end-to-end lifecycle: data ingestion → reasoning → action taking → evaluation → monitoring.
Build multi-step agents capable of autonomous planning, context tracking, memory, tool use, and API orchestration.
Architect systems using modern agent stacks (LangChain, LlamaIndex, OpenAI Assistants, Model Context Protocol (MCP), custom orchestration).
Build robust retrieval pipelines (RAG), vector embeddings, caching layers, and knowledge grounding systems.
Deploy agents as microservices with proper observability, evals, guardrails and fallbacks.
Optimize inference cost, latency, accuracy, and task-completion rates.
Run systematic evaluations: function calling accuracy, groundedness, hallucinations, long context stability.
Create reusable frameworks and libraries to accelerate subsequent agent builds.
